Chapter 126 Intercepting the Letter

After hearing what Queen Jing'an said, Xu Wen noticed the problem. Perhaps the authorities were confused and bystanders could see things more clearly.

In fact, just after getting married, Xu Wen, feeling she had married the right man because of Sheng Huairen's thoughtfulness, wrote to Jinling. Later, after Sheng Shu gave birth, she also wrote to Jinling to announce the birth. However, Jinling never replied to her letter, and Xu Wen gradually believed that the Marquisate had truly severed ties with her, so she stopped communicating.

She had never thought that there might be a problem with the communication between the capital and Nanjing. Now that Queen Jing'an mentioned this, an idea flashed through Xu Wen's mind, but it disappeared without a trace.

Xu Wen took the hot towel and replied, "As you know, I sent a letter to Jinling when I first arrived in the capital, but there was no reply. I didn't think much of it before, but now that you mention it, it seems suspicious."

Empress Jing'an nodded and said, "Maybe someone intercepted your communication with the Marquis' Mansion? If not, I'll check it out when I return home."

Xu Wen nodded, realizing this was possible. They then discussed Jinling's food and clothing for a while. It wasn't until Zi Yan announced the arrival of the Eighth Prince that Xu Wen excused herself. After paying her respects to the Eighth Prince, Xu Wen left Fengyang Palace. Standing in the deep corridor, Xu Wen was stunned for a long moment before following the palace maid's lead.

After returning home, Xu Wen summoned Qiu Ling, Mama Liu, and Mama Cui and explained the matter to them. Before dinner, Mama Cui dragged someone to her knees in the main courtyard.

Later, Xu Wen received the letter. It turned out that the messenger from the carriage department had received money from the wife of the Marquis's son and intercepted the letters for more than ten years. Xu Wen curled up on the soft couch, dazed and stunned, as if she had lost her soul.

"Mother, my son is back." Sheng Shu returned home from the palace and was invited in by Liu Mama as soon as he entered the house. Seeing Xu Wen's appearance, Sheng Shu ignored the fact that a child should avoid his mother and rushed forward to throw himself into Xu Wen's arms, hugging her and saying, "Mother, my son is here."

Being held by Sheng Shu, Xu Wen gradually came back to her senses. Although her eyelids were red and swollen, she did not cry anymore. She smiled and said to Sheng Shu, "Shu'er, you're back."

Mother Liu and Qiu Ling wiped their eyes and finally felt relieved.

After dinner and sending Sheng Shu away, Xu Wen, sitting in the inner room, ordered, "The servants in the carriage department beat him to death with clubs, and keep his fingerprints on the confession. Sell his family to the northwest, the farther the better."

Mother Liu withdrew as ordered. Xu Wen asked Qiu Ling, who was standing beside her, "What happened the last time you went to Jinling? Tell me the truth."

Qiu Ling slumped to her knees and replied, "It's my fault. I didn't see the Madam last time, only the Young Madam. After being ridiculed and criticized by the Young Madam, I left the Marquis' Mansion."

Xu Wen thought to herself, no wonder. But she didn't understand how a married woman like her could have caused her sister-in-law to do such a thing.

Looking at Qiu Ling kneeling on the ground, Xu Wen said, "It's not your fault. Stop kneeling and get up."

Hearing this, Qiu Ling shook her head and said, "Miss, please punish me. Otherwise, I will feel really bad. If I had waited in the mansion at that time, thinking of a way to see you, Miss, you wouldn't have been so sad for so long and even fell ill."

Xu Wen shook her head and said, "Don't blame yourself for other people's mistakes. This is what the eldest lady of the first house told me. It's clearly not your fault, so why do you want to take responsibility? Qiu Ling, get up first. I have something for you to do."
